your not an idiot, click your start button and in the search box at the bottom type "cmd" and hit enter, brigs up dos command, type "java -version" and tell me what it says
I did the CMD thing and every time I typed in Java-version it just said "java-version" is not recognized as an internal or external command etc.
Did I do something wrong? :/
(and thanks whiteice217 for the info :happy.gif:)
there needs to be a space between java and -version :smile.gif:
